Unlocking the Power of Metal Bond Diamond Grinding Wheels: A Comprehensive Guide
Metal bond diamond grinding wheels are a crucial component in the abrasive tools industry, particularly for professionals seeking high-performance grinding solutions. These wheels are designed with a metal bond that securely embeds diamond particles, creating a durable and long-lasting tool ideal for grinding hard materials such as ceramics, glass, and various metals.
One of the significant advantages of metal bond diamond grinding wheels is their exceptional wear resistance. The metal bond provides a sturdy matrix that holds the diamond particles firmly in place, allowing for consistent grinding performance over extended periods. This durability translates to reduced downtime and lower replacement costs, making these wheels an excellent investment for professionals looking to optimize their grinding operations.
In addition to their durability, metal bond diamond grinding wheels offer superior cutting efficiency. The sharpness of the diamond particles allows for fast material removal, resulting in smoother surfaces and higher precision in machining applications. This efficiency is particularly beneficial in industries such as aerospace, automotive, and manufacturing, where stringent tolerances and surface finishes are critical.
When selecting a metal bond diamond grinding wheel, it's essential to consider factors such as the type of material being machined, the desired surface finish, and the specific grinding application. Different bond formulations and diamond grits are available to cater to various needs, ensuring that professionals can find the right wheel for their specific tasks.
Moreover, metal bond diamond grinding wheels can be used in various grinding methods, including surface grinding, cylindrical grinding, and tool sharpening. This versatility makes them a valuable tool for many professionals, enhancing productivity across different applications.
To maximize the performance and lifespan of metal bond diamond grinding wheels, proper maintenance and usage are crucial. Regular dressing of the wheels helps maintain their cutting efficiency and ensures optimal performance. Additionally, using the correct spindle speed and feed rate tailored to the specific wheel and material can significantly impact the grinding results.
In conclusion, metal bond diamond grinding wheels are indispensable tools for professionals in the hardware and abrasive tools industry. Their durability, cutting efficiency, and versatility make them suitable for a wide range of applications, from precision machining to tool sharpening. By understanding their features and appropriate usage, professionals can leverage these tools to enhance productivity and achieve superior results in their grinding processes.
